Study of Fluzone® Quadrivalent, Fluzone® Intradermal, and Fluzone® High-Dose, Influenza Vaccines in Adults

Safety and Immunogenicity Among Adults of Fluzone® Quadrivalent, Fluzone® Intradermal, and Fluzone® High-Dose, Influenza Vaccines, 2014-2015 Formulations

Summary

The aim of this trial is to evaluate the safety and immunogenicity of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one® Quadrivalent and Fluzone® Intradermal vaccines in adults 18 to \< 65 years or age, and of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one® Quadrivalent and Fluzone® High-Dose vaccines in adults ≥ 65 years of age. Objectives: * To describe the safety of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one Quadrivalent and Fluzone Intradermal vaccines in adults 18 to \< 65 years of age and the safety of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one® Quadrivalent and Fluzone® High-Dose vaccines in adults ≥ 65 years of age. Observational objectives: * To describe the immunogenicity of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one® Quadrivalent and Fluzone® Intradermal vaccines in adults 18 to \< 65 years of age and the immunogenicity of the 2014-2015 formulations of Fluzone® Quadrivalent and Fluzone ®High-Dose vaccines in adults ≥ 65 years of age. * To evaluate the compliance, in terms of immunogenicity, of each study vaccine (Fluzone® Quadrivalent, Fluzone® Intradermal, and Fluzone® High-Dose) in the applicable age group with the historical requirements of the Committee for Human Medicinal Products (CHMP) Note for Guidance (NfG) CPMP/BWP/214/96.

Detailed description

Adults 18 to \< 65 years of age will be randomly assigned in a 1:1 ratio to receive either Fluzone® Quadrivalent or Fluzone® Intradermal vaccine. Adults ≥ 65 years of age will also be randomly assigned in a 1:1 ratio to receive either Fluzone® Quadrivalent or Fluzone® High-Dose vaccine.
